Abstract:
We have begun a search for early-type stars towards the galactic
centre which are potentially young objects situated within the inner
few kiloparsecs of the disk. U and V (or I) band photographic
photometry from the UK Schmidt Telescope has been obtained to identify
the bluest candidates in nineteen Schmidt fields (centred close to the
galactic centre). We have spectroscopically observed these targets for
three fields with the FLAIR multi-fibre system to determine their
spectral types. In particular, ten early B-type stars have been
identified and equivalent width measurements of their Balmer and HeI
lines have been used to estimate atmospheric parameters. These
early-type objects have magnitudes in the range 11.5=<V≤16.0, and our
best estimates of their distance (given probable highly variable
reddening in this direction together with errors in the plate
photometry) suggest that some of them originated close to (i.e
Rg<3kpc), or even beyond the galactic centre. Future high-resolution
spectroscopy of these stars will provide reliable atmospheric
parameters and element abundances, in order to map the current
chemical composition of the inner galaxy.
